SAFE are a Registered Charity: number 1172769. Founded in winter 2014, SAFE was established in response to a local crisis when 38 horses and ponies were left abandoned in a field in Binfield, Berkshire. A temperature of 37.8 o C may be typical for one horse, but not for a horse whose average is usually around 36.9 o C.
